Fix touch_scroll_multiplier also taking effect in terminal programs such as vim that handle mouse events themselves

Fixes #4680

@ -851,11 +851,10 @@ scroll_event(double UNUSED xoffset, double yoffset, int flags, int modifiers) {
int s;
bool is_high_resolution = flags & 1;
// scale the scroll by the multiplier unless the mouse is grabbed. If the mouse is grabbed only change direction.
#define SCALE_SCROLL(which) { double scale = OPT(which); if (screen->modes.mouse_tracking_mode) scale /= fabs(scale); yoffset *= scale; }
if (is_high_resolution) {
yoffset *= OPT(touch_scroll_multiplier);
if (yoffset * screen->pending_scroll_pixels < 0) {
screen->pending_scroll_pixels = 0; // change of direction
}
SCALE_SCROLL(touch_scroll_multiplier);
double pixels = screen->pending_scroll_pixels + yoffset;
if (fabs(pixels) < global_state.callback_os_window->fonts_data->cell_height) {
screen->pending_scroll_pixels = pixels;
